Et Voila! A Compendium of Brexit Quotes and Pernicious Bullshittery. A Big* Fun Book of Lies.
(*it's not that big a book. The lies were big)

Here are the architects and cheerleaders of Brexit in words (their own), Pictures (of them), Pertinent Infographics and Dot-to-Dot Child's Play.

We've written out all the dotty, honestly-they-really-said-that things right next to their dotty faces, just so it's really f***king clear when you are trying to connect the dots and make sense of the bigger picture here.

You want to know how this happened?
Join the F***ing Dots
